27. you should come to America
It is written in "Memoirs of a Sauk Swiss"

"Merciless cold pressed down upon us. I have never seen the like of it since. Animals died in large number. Trees split open. Our cabin was heated at one end by a fireplace and at the other end by a cookstove. Despite the fact that both were kept going full blast, the drinking water, standing on the table between them, was usually frozen over. Had it not been for the heavy featherbeds we had brought along, and in which we now spent most of our time, we must surely have perished.

Our spirits naturally drooped and father in particular became very melancholy. Over and over again he said 'To think that we came to such an accursed land to give you children opportunity. Better we had stayed in old Switzerland - you would not be freezing there.'"
